What is خدمة عزل المتصفح?
In this glossary, خدمة عزل المتصفح refers to: A security control that runs browser sessions in isolated, remote containers or sandboxes to protect endpoints from web-based threats, preventing direct execution of malicious code on the user’s device.
How is خدمة عزل المتصفح used in cybersecurity?
In cybersecurity communication, this term appears in contexts such as: "عرضت خدمة عزل المتصفح محتوى الويب المشبوه في صندوق رمل بعيد، مما حجب جميع البرمجيات الخبيثة قبل وصولها إلى نقطة النهاية المحلية."
